Match Report

St. Andrerws Stadium
Spectators: 34 (Terracing: 26, Seating: 8, VIP seats: 0)
Dominic Harrad started the match with the kick off in front of an excited audience. In the 3rd minute Dominic Harrad shot on, it seemed, an open goal, but Simon Beswetherick saw the ball coming and threw himself on it before it passed the goal line. In the 6th match minute, Worksop City was awarded a freekick, the ball was picked up by Joel Black to maneuver through the defense. Martyn Jones received a nice pass in the box and took a hard shot in the 7th minute. Ruben Cousens tensed up and prepared to dive, but the shot went over the goal with him having to interfere. An unexpectedly hard shot by Ged Dennison in the 13th minute of play forced Birmingham City's goalkeeper Simon Beswetherick to throw himself to the left, to be able to save the ball. In the 15th minute, Harry Moorhouse left the goalkeeper for dead before tapping the ball into the right side of the net. The Worksop City fans were clearly happy with the effort and the scoreboard reflected the new score: 0-2. The supporters of Birmingham City booed when Worksop City was adjudged a doubtful freekick after 17 match minutes in a wonderful position. Harry Moorhouse didn't get a good kick on the ball. In the 20th minute, Leigh Tubbs hit a crossing free kick to the open man running down the field. Simon Beswetherick made a wonderful reflex save on a shot from Ged Dennison in the 22nd minute of play. 25 minutes into the match, Birmingham City's goal looked a bit too open when Ged Dennison came free, but Simon Beswetherick reached the ball before it rolled over the goal line. Nath Baldwin lost his temper 27 minutes into the game and shoved another player to the ground. He was immediately shown a red card. After having played for 29 minutes, Joel Black managed to get in a good position for a shot on goal. Worksop City's supporters crossed their fingers, but Joel Black was, after a quick turn that froze the defenders, out of balance and shot the ball just to the right of the goal. In the 36th minute of the match, Russell Marriot got a very nice opportunity to score, but Ruben Cousens was well-placed and pushed the ball away from the goal at the left post. 38 minutes into the match, Worksop City's goalkeeper Ruben Cousens had to clear away a ball on his right side after a cunning shot by Russell Marriot. Simon Beswetherick showed his good apprehension of the play when he made a fantastic save on a shot from Aaron Cornforth, who was totally free with the ball in the 44th minute. Birmingham City's Simon Beswetherick played magnificently when he managed to stop the ball from hitting the goal, after a sharp shot by Harry Moorhouse in the 47th minute of play. Simon Beswetherick made a wonderful reflex save on a shot from Harry Moorhouse in the 48th minute of play. Luck had favoured the away team in the first, and they walked off with a 0-2 lead.

When the second half was about to start, both teams quickly lined up and Russell Marriot made a kick off. Simon Beswetherick showed his good apprehension of the play when he made a fantastic save on a shot from Dominic Harrad, who was totally free with the ball in the 56th minute. After 62 played minutes Birmingham City got a freekick which was hit by Leigh Tubbs. In the 64th minute, Ged Dennison made a precise shot to the right of Simon Beswetherick. Birmingham City's defense was at fault, and the scoreboard reflected the new score, 0-3. A collision led to Birmingham City getting a freekick after 67 minutes play. Jeremy Summers hit a great ball. After 69 played minutes Worksop City got a freekick which was hit by Dominic Harrad. Birmingham City's Simon Beswetherick played magnificently when he managed to stop the ball from hitting the goal, after a sharp shot by Dominic Harrad in the 71st minute of play. Harry Moorhouse received a nice pass, split the defenders, and ran untouched towards the goal. Simon Beswetherick came out and tried to block the shot, but Harry Moorhouse slotted it home off the left post making it 0-4 in the 76th minute. If Ged Dennison had kept his shot down it would have been a goal in the 80th minute. The ball went over the crossbar and out instead. The audience was convinced that Fitz Hayles's extremely hard shot when he got free in front of the goal was going in, but Simon Beswetherick was relentless in the 83rd minute of the game. 83 minutes into the game, Howard Penn was given a yellow card after he appeared to trip an opposing player. Birmingham City's manager was livid on the sidelines, but the referee was unmoved and gave Worksop City the free kick. In the 84th minute, Howard Penn hit a crossing free kick to the open man running down the field. Simon Beswetherick came out of the goal in the 87th minute to try and stop a shot by Worksop City's Ged Dennison. But to his dismay, Ged Dennison quickly shot the ball in between his legs and into the goal making it 0-5. Simon Beswetherick was in the perfect position, and the defense had done a good job marking him, but Dominic Harrad showcased his skills and made a perfect shot to score 0-6 in the 95 minute of play.
